I have a 2015 S 4Matic, it is my 2nd S class and is almost the same as yours less the 3D sound. I had a MB factory ELW on my 12 that was good but probably not needed. I decided to go without on my 15 and after a year I have no regrets. I look at the ELW as an insurance policy and I am choosing to roll the dice. The motor and tranny in this car is pretty much bullet proof and the electronics are fairly vetted by now as well. Biggest issue is the suspension and there are options for repair here as well. Not worth the 3-4K to me, but it is all about risk tolerance. I did take mine in while it was still under warranty and had them check everything out and they could find nothing wrong with the car. Tires and Brakes are really all this car should need along with normal maintenance in my experience. I dump my cars at the 50K mark though so maybe that has something to do with it.
